Output e5bcb239fa9932b8b9b048bbba719f6848a20950bba62cc3b478a3b4abdce1dd:2

value
58966
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c8b1f49495f306bf79147ed3968c50202a5504f457700b45e06e23853e6f57a9
address
tb1pezclf9y47vrt77g50mfedrzsyq492p852acqk30qdc3c20n0275sxzkrjp
transaction
e5bcb239fa9932b8b9b048bbba719f6848a20950bba62cc3b478a3b4abdce1dd
confirmations
60960
spent
true